At the moment I am D/Loading MSFS Premium Deluxe. (PD)
In getting there I could not find a way to stop MS linking my Xbox Game Pass discount to the PD purchase. I logged out of the a/c, tried other things, but to no avail.
In the end I deleted the Xbox App & had to open a new Microsoft Account to get through the purchase process at full price.
So I currently have MS A/C ‘A’ which is linked to the still live, but uninstalled, Game Pass Standard MSFS, & MS A/C ‘B’, which is hooked into PD.
When I did the initial PD download it booted ok, then up came a "Press Any Screen to Continue’ message. Pressing a key did nothing.
I researched the issue & came across someone who had the same issue & fixed it by reinstalling the XBox App on their PC. I went that route & after also installing XBox Identifier, the next PD boot went right through to the D/Load 127 GB screen, to complete the installation.
As KodiakJac indicated, Win10, the Microsoft Store, your Microsoft A/C, The Xbox App & MSFS are all inextricably tied into each other.

What I am waiting to see now is if a couple of Carenado aircraft I purchased via MS A/C ‘A’ can be made to install in PD!
TG
Postscript: The short answer is that the aircraft can’t be transferred from A/C A to A/C B.
However XBox support suggested I could apply for a refund from A/C A & then repurchase fo A/C B.
In the meantime I found that I could copy the aircraft out of the Standard MSFS & drop them in Premium Deluxe Community folder, & they work!.
